How to make rosemary water

2 sprigs of fresh rosemary. To start, bring all 3 cups of water to a boil. Add both rosemary sprigs to the boiling water before removing the pot from the heat and covering it with a lid. Let the rosemary steep in the water until it cools completely to imbue your water with as much herbal magic as possible.

Aug 30, 2023 · Rosemary water is a diluted mix while rosemary oil is a concentrated oil with an intense aroma that cannot be used directly on skin. Rosemary water is a leave-in spray while rosemary oil works as a pre-poo and scalp massage treatment. Rosemary water is best for a light refreshing treatment for hair and scalp. Rosemary water is a natural and effective way to improve the health and appearance of your hair. This fragrant herb is packed with antioxidants and anti-inflammatory compounds that can promote hair growth, soothe an itchy scalp, and reduce dandruff.

1 cup of water. 1 tablespoon of fresh rosemary leaves. Bring the water to a boil and then add the rosemary leaves. Let the mixture simmer for about 5 minutes, then strain it and allow it to cool. Once it’s cooled, store it in the fridge in a sealed container. The rinse can be used as needed to freshen up your hair.Nov 03 2023, By: Prose. - 1 Min read.
